Home window replacement services involve removing existing windows and installing new units to improve the functionality, appearance, and energy efficiency of a property. These services typically include selecting suitable window styles, measuring openings accurately, and installing the new windows to ensure proper fit and operation. Professionals may also handle the removal and disposal of old windows, making the process seamless for property owners. The goal is to upgrade windows to better meet the needs of the space, whether for enhanced aesthetics, increased security, or improved insulation.

Replacing windows can address various issues such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ing, fogging between panes, or visible damage like cracks and rot. Old or worn windows often contribute to higher energy bills due to poor insulation, and replacement can help reduce heating and cooling costs. Additionally, new windows can improve the overall comfort of a property by minimizing noise infiltration and preventing drafts. This service can also enhance the safety features of a home or commercial building by upgrading to more secure window designs.

Cost Range - Home window replacement costs typically range from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size, style, and material. For example, standard double-hung windows in Orange County, NC, often fall within this range. Larger or custom windows may cost more, potentially exceeding $1,500 each.

Material Factors - The choice of window material impacts the overall cost. Vinyl windows tend to be more affordable, usually between $300 and $700 per unit, while wood or fiberglass options can range from $700 to over $1,200 per window.

Installation Expenses - Installation costs can add $150 to $500 per window, influenced by factors such as the number of windows and the complexity of the project. Local pros may charge more for custom or difficult-to-access installations.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ses might include removing old windows, which can cost $50 to $150 each, and any necessary repairs to window frames or surrounding structures. These costs vary based on the condition of existing openings and local labor rates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
